Which bird, believed to be the first sighting in India,
was observed near Warangal?Solution
• A birdwatching team from Telangana spotted near Warangal a spur-winged lapwing, believed to be the first one sighted in India. • The wader bird, with the scientific name Vanellus spinosus, was spotted near Bhattupalle village by a team of birdwatchers—Indaram Nageshwar Rao and Jagan Pannala—participating in the Hyderabad Bird Race. • The 14th edition of the Hyderabad Bird Race was organised by Deccan Birders together with HSBC. • It is native to North Africa, the Middle East and Mediterranean regions; it has never been sighted in the sub-continent,” said Gouthama Poludasu from Deccan Birders.
